How East Newark Elementary School compares with New Jersey and U.S. medians
East Newark Elementary School is a high-poverty, small combined-grade school in E Newark, New Jersey, enrolling 176 students.
Classes run notably small here: at 8.8:1, East Newark Elementary School is leaner than roughly 88% of New Jersey schools and 25% under the state's 11.8:1 norm, more adult attention per pupil than most peers.
Economic need is high: 81.9% of students qualify for free meals, 177% above the New Jersey average, a Title I-weighted population that federal funding formulas prioritise.
This is a small campus: fewer students than 91% of New Jersey schools, with 176 enrolled.
Its Resource Investment Index lands in the upper third of 2,501 scored New Jersey schools.
Its student body is predominantly Hispanic or Latino (86% of enrollment), among the less diverse in the state (diversity index 25/100).
Attendance holds up well here: only 6.8% of students were chronically absent, below the typical post-pandemic national figure.
Its district draws 16.8% of revenue from federal sources, an above-typical federal share that tends to track a higher-need student population.
East Newark School District operates only this one school, so East Newark Elementary School has no district-mates to compare against locally. At 176 students, it is also a small operation, on the smaller end of New Jersey's single-school districts.

East Newark Elementary School has 176 students enrolled. It is a public school in E Newark, NJ.
The student-teacher ratio at East Newark Elementary School is 8.8:1, which is 25% lower than the New Jersey average of 11.8:1 and 44% lower than the national average of 15.7:1. Lower ratios generally mean more individual attention per student.
81.9% of students at East Newark Elementary School are eligible for free lunch, compared to the New Jersey average of 29.6%.
The largest demographic group at East Newark Elementary School is Hispanic or Latino at 85.8% of enrollment, in E Newark, NJ.
